Heavy-duty connectors in Iran are electrical connectors designed for demanding industrial applications requiring robustness, reliability, and versatility in harsh environments such as manufacturing, automation, transportation, and renewable energy sectors. Heavy-duty connectors offer features such as high current-carrying capacity, IP-rated protection, and modular configurations for power distribution, signal transmission, and control connectivity in rugged conditions.
The Iran heavy-duty connector market is driven by industrial automation, machinery manufacturing, and infrastructure development projects. Heavy-duty connectors provide reliable and robust connections for power transmission, signal control, and data communication in harsh environments, driving their demand in various industries such as automotive, aerospace, and manufacturing.
Iran heavy-duty connector market encounters challenges related to limited adoption of advanced connector technologies and compatibility issues with existing industrial equipment. Additionally, concerns regarding connector reliability and performance standards hinder market expansion.
Recognizing the importance of reliable electrical connections in industrial machinery and equipment, the Iranian government has introduced policies to regulate and promote the use of heavy-duty connectors. These policies focus on technical standards, safety regulations, and industry partnerships to ensure the availability of durable and high-performance heavy-duty connector solutions for diverse industrial applications.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
